St. Michael’s College announces Maine students on Dean’s List

COLCHESTER, VT– The following local residents were named to the Spring 2012 Dean’s List at Saint Michael’s College, a liberal arts, residential Catholic college located in Burlington, Vermont, one of the top 10 college towns in America:

Darcy Andradedaughter of Deborah Russell of Bangor, a First-Year Psychology major, who graduated from Bangor High School before coming to Saint Michael’s.

Darcy Andradedaughter of David Andrade of Bangor, a First-Year Psychology major, who graduated from Bangor High School before coming to Saint Michael’s.

Jennifer Fortindaughter of Roger and Sandy Fortin of Hampden, a First-Year Elementary Education major, who graduated from Hampden Academy before coming to Saint Michael’s.

Gabrielle Naranjadaughter of Anni Kass-Desjardins of Fort Kent, a Sophomore Psychology & English major, who graduated from Fort Kent Community High School before coming to Saint Michael’s.

Gabrielle Naranjadaughter of Rogelio Naranja of Fort Kent, a Sophomore Psychology & English major, who graduated from Fort Kent Community High School before coming to Saint Michael’s.

Students who complete a minimum of 12 credits and achieve a grade point average of at least 3.4 at the end of a semester are recognized for their scholarship by inclusion on the Dean’s List.
